A Postdoctoral Researcher position is immediately available in the Dave Moz Lab (Chemistry Department and BioInspired Institute at Syracuse University), to develop nature-inspired strategies for controlling the structure and mechanics of biopolymer condensates.
This NIH-funded project aims to use post-translational modifications to alter the interfacial and rheological properties of all aqueous emulsions derived from the liquid-liquid phase separation of proteins.
The successful candidate will have a strong background in the experimental characterization of soft condensed matter as demonstrated by publications in the field.
